Bail Set for Man Accused in Infant Death

Jessee Mackin's bail was set at $25,000

A Maine judge set bail at $25,000 for a man charged with manslaughter in connection with the death of an infant there last year.

Jessee Mackin, 33, was arrested by police last week, WSCH reports. He is charged with the death of six-month-old Larry Lord Jr., who died at a hospital last year after being brought there by its mother with a fractured skull and traumatic brain injury. Police told WCSH they’d be investigating the case ever since.

The baby’s father, Anthony lord, also faces charges related to the shooting of five people in two northern Maine towns last July.
